I own a Tribute L-2000. It is a great instrument, enough so that I sold my US L-1000. That stated, I believe the Lakland Skyline series is priced higher for two reasons. The first is quality of components. The Tribute only sports US pickups. The pre is not the same pre as found in the US line. Same specs, possibly, but not the same. I believe the 02 Skylines have all US electronics. Second, aren't the Skylines inspected and set up at the US factory? The Tributes are not.
Is this worth the price difference? I dunno, but it should account for at least some of the discrepency.
